CareBears Pacifier Recalled by IDM Group Due to Choking Hazard

Name of product: CareBears™ Pacifiers

Units: About 119,000

Importer: IDM Group LLC, of New York

Manufacturer: Yi Wu Jiangyi Plastic Co., of China

Hazard: The pacifiers fail to meet federal safety standards. The nipples can separate from the base, posing a choking hazard to young children.

Incidents/Injuries: None reported.

Green Toys Recalls Mini Vehicles Due To Choking Hazard

Name of Product: Green Toys™ Mini Vehicles

Units: About 50,000 in the United States and 2,500 in Canada

Manufacturer: Green Toys Inc., of Mill Valley, Calif.

Hazard: The wheels and hubcaps on the toy cars can detach, posing a choking hazard to young children.

Toys R Us Recalls Imaginarium Activity Center Due to Choking Hazard

Name of Product: Imaginarium 5-Sided Activity Center

Units: About 24,000

Importer: Toys “R” Us Inc. of Wayne, N.J.

Hazard: The small wooden knobs attaching the xylophone keys to the end can detach, causing a choking hazard to young children.

Tumblekins Toys Recalled by International Playthings Due to Choking and Laceration Hazards

Name of Product: Tumblekins Toys

Units: About 31,000

Distributor: International Playthings LLC, of Parsippany, N.J.

Manufacturer: Lishui Treetoys Trading Co. Ltd., of China

Hazard: The toys can break into small pieces with sharp points, posing choking and lacerations hazards to children.

Weeplay Kids Recalls Infant Bodysuits Due to Choking Hazard

Name of Product: Carter’s Watch the Wear Bodysuits and Sleep ‘n Play Garments

Units: About 128,000

Importer/Manufacturer: Weeplay Kids LLC, of New York, N.Y.

Hazard: The snaps can detach from the fabric of the garment, posing a choking hazard to infants and young children.

Infant Rattles Recalled by Lee Carter Co. Due to Choking Hazard

Name of Product: Infant Rattles

Units: About 25,000

Importer/Distributor: Lee Carter Co., of San Francisco, Calif.

Hazard: The rattle’s handle is small enough to fit into a child’s throat, posing a choking hazard and violating federal rattle standards.

Incidents/Injuries: None reported
